What's up Everyone, I just wanted to post some pics of my upgrades I did on my Limited, let me know what you guys think, keep it positive... I installed a custom console with 4 Skar Audio 6.5PAX and a pair of Tweeters, w a 3.0 double USB as well as a single din pioneer. Also a Galaxy Tab S4 in the dash...
